Conquering the Cold: A Look at Winter Dog Breeds

Winter's frigid grip can be harsh, but for some dog breeds, it's just another day in paradise. These pups are engineered to thrive in the coldest conditions, with thick coats and layers of fur that protect them from the elements. From the fluffy Siberian Husky to the resilient Newfoundland, these breeds are more than just handsome faces; they're testament to nature's adaptability.

Choosing Your Perfect Packmate: Picking a Winter Dog

Embracing the snowy season with a furry companion by your side can be an absolute joy. But before you bundle up and hit the slopes, consider these factors when picking a winter dog. A active breed might love joining you for cross-country skiing or snowshoeing, while a calm breed could be the perfect snuggle buddy on chilly evenings by the fireplace. Don't forget to assess your schedule and living situation to guarantee you can provide the proper care for your new winter pup. A dog with a thick, plush coat will naturally thrive in colder temperatures, but all dogs benefit from adequate shelter and warmth during the winter months.
